Thatching is the process of removing the layer of dead lawn, roots, and organic debris that accumulates in between the soil and living grass, which can hinder water, air, and nutrient absorption. Excessive thatch can cause shallow root systems, increased insect issues, and unequal development. Strategies for thatching include handbook raking or making use of specialized dethatching devices that raises and removes the layer without destructive healthy turf The process is often follow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y recovery and development. Routine thatching ensures better soil-to-grass contact, enhances nutrient uptake, and maintains a lavish, resilient yard. Integrating thatching into lawn care routines enhances both the look and long-lasting health of grass.
